Joseph Frank Olheiser, Bismarck, formerly of Strasburg went home to Heaven on June 7th, 2025, surrounded by his family.

Mass of Chrisitan Burial will be held at 10:00 am, Thursday, June 12, at Corpus Christi Catholic Church, 1919 N 2nd St, Bismarck. To view the livestream, click this link. Corpus Christi Livestream

A visitation will be held from 4:00 - 6:00 pm, Wednesday, June 11, with a rosary/vigil service beginning at 6:00 pm, at Corpus Christi Catholic Church, 1919 N 2nd St, Bismarck.

Burial will take place at Sts. Peter and Paul Catholic Cemetery, Strasburg. 

Joe was born on January 30th, 1943, to Frank and Barbara (Wald) Olheiser at his home in Napoleon. He was the 2nd oldest of 7 children.

Joe married the love of his life, Alice Jangula on September 2nd, 1963, in Linton, ND. They were married for 60 years. They were a living definition of true love and devotion, as Joe passed 10 short months after Alice. They could not live life apart from each other.

After getting married they lived in Sterling, ND for 6 months. Joe worked for Bill Albright at Tops Service Filling Station. In the summer of 1964 they moved to Strasburg, ND, where he worked for the Strasburg Elevator. In 1970 he began his 40-year career at the Strasburg Farmers Lumber Yard. If you purchased anything from the lumber yard chances are that Joe delivered it to your yard.

His favorite job was driving the van for the Strasburg Care Center. He enjoyed visiting and talking German to the residents. He did this for about 10 years.

In January 1965 their son Duane was born. They were very loving and devoted parents to Duane. In June of 1986 he gained a daughter-in-law Beverly (Van Boven). He often referred to Bev as his daughter instead of his daughter-in-law.

In 1988 he took on his favorite role as papa to Brittany Dawn and then again in 1993 to Kalyn Jo. His grandgirls were his everything. He loved every moment he spent with them even as they became adults. Later in life he became a great grandpa to Addison Dawn, Cooper Ole, and Bennett Joe. He looked forward to their visits and loved playing with them.

He enjoyed camping, bowling, playing pinochle, word search puzzles, watching westerns, gardening, building things, and the occasional trip to the casino with his dear wife, Alice.

He is survived by his son and daughter-in-law, Duane and Bev; grandchildren, Brittany (Casey) Quale, and Kalyn (John) Olheiser; his great grandchildren, Addison, Cooper, and Bennett Joe Quale; one sister-in-law, Bernie Olheiser; one brother-in-law, Dale Ullrich and Gary Prouty; sister and brother-in-law, Diane and Tony Rothacker; and brother and sister-in-law, Andy and Nora Jangula.

Waiting for him in Heaven was his precious wife, Alice; infant daughter, Karen Ann; and infant son, David. Parents, Frank and Barbara; brothers, Mike, George, and Tony; sisters, Betty, Mary Ann, and Barbara; mother and father-in-law, Andrew and Isabell Jangula; brother and sister-in-law, Bob and Kathy Bichler.
